About SPDR Kensho Final Frontiers ETF

SPDR Kensho Final Frontiers ETF seeks exposure to companies supporting exploration of outer space and the deep sea. Its holdings include businesses involved in aerospace, defense, communications, research, and related technologies.

About State Street Technology Select Sector SPDR ETF

XLK tracks the Technology Select Sector Index, providing targeted exposure to the largest and most influential technology companies within the S&P 500. It is a highly concentrated, liquid vehicle focused on software, semiconductors, and hardware leaders, serving as the primary benchmark for U.S. large-cap technology performance.
